support/scripts/check-bin-arch: fix symbolic link check

Commit c96b8675ea03a5d3194d439f740c725dd239ed1a
("support/scripts/check-bin-arch: ignore symbolic links") was bogus,
because it tested ${f}, which is the relative path of the file inside
${TARGET_DIR}, so we end up testing if ${f} on the system is a
symbolic link.

This commit fixes that by testing ${TARGET_DIR}/${f}.
